Understanding Door Hinges
Door hinges are mechanical devices that enable doors to swing open and closed. They consist of 2 plates (or leaves) that are connected to the door and the door frame, with a pin connecting the two. There are numerous types of door hinges, consisting of:
Butt Hinges: The most typical type, generally used for interior and outside doors.Constant Hinges: Also referred to as Piano Hinges, these run the complete length of the door.Hidden Hinges: Installed inside the door, making them unnoticeable when the door is closed.Pivot Hinges: Allow doors to pivot from a single point, utilized for double doors or heavy doors.Reasons for Repair
Door hinges can establish numerous issues that require repair, consisting of:
Squeaking or Grinding Noises: This is normally triggered by dust, dirt, or a lack of lubrication.Loose Hinges: Over time, screws might become loose, causing the door to droop.Damaged Hinges: Continuous use can cause wear and tear, leading to broken or deformed hinges.Deterioration: Metal hinges can corrode with time, especially in areas with high humidity or direct exposure to wetness.Typical Door Hinge Repairs1. Tightening Up Loose Hinges
Materials Needed:
Screwdriver (flat head or Phillips, depending upon your screws)Replacement screws (if required)
Steps:
Check if any screws are loose by attempting to wiggle the hinge.Utilize a screwdriver to tighten any loose screws. If the screws do not hold, think about utilizing longer screws or wood filler to ensure stability.Recheck for tightness after adjustment.3. Replacing Broken Hinges

How typically should door hinges be lubed?
Homeowners ought to oil door hinges every 3 to 6 months, specifically in high-traffic areas or damp environments.
2. Can I utilize any lubricant on door hinges?
It is best to use a lube particularly developed for metal, such as silicone spray or WD-40. Avoid utilizing petroleum-based lubricants, as they can bring in dust and dirt.
3. What should I do if my door hinge screws will not tighten up?
If screws won't tighten up due to stripped holes, think about using longer screws or inserting wood filler into the holes to produce a brand-new anchor point.
4. How can I tell if I require to replace my door hinges?
If the hinges are rusted, broken, or can't support the door correctly after tightening screws, it's best to change them.
